Product Description
MRS Agar, Granulated is a specialized medium designed for the cultivation and isolation of lactobacilli and other fastidious microorganisms. This granulated form ensures easy preparation and consistent results, making it ideal for research labs, educational institutions, and quality control environments.
Whether you’re studying probiotics, conducting microbial analysis, or teaching microbiology, this MRS agar provides the nutrients and pH balance required for optimal bacterial growth. What is MRS agar used for?
MRS agar is specifically formulated for the cultivation of lactobacilli and other lactic acid bacteria, commonly used in probiotic research and food microbiology.

What is the shelf life of granulated MRS agar?
When stored in a cool, dry place, granulated MRS agar typically has a shelf life of 2-3 years. Always check the expiration date on the packaging.
Is MRS agar suitable for student labs?
Absolutely. MRS agar is a standard medium in microbiology education, helping students learn bacterial cultivation techniques effectively.
How does granulated MRS agar compare to powdered?
Granulated MRS agar dissolves more easily and reduces clumping, ensuring uniform media preparation for consistent results.
